Hope and Transformation Mark the Arrival of Summer Solstice
In a recent session of the Michigan House of Representatives, lawmakers gathered to reflect on the changing seasons and the opportunities they bring for growth and renewal. The meeting commenced with a poignant invocation that emphasized the cyclical nature of life, encouraging members to embrace change and transformation. The speaker highlighted the importance of hope, urging both lawmakers and the community to remain optimistic in their efforts to foster a more just and inclusive society.

The session also welcomed a diverse group of guests, including 47 participants from the University of Michigan's Future Public Health Leaders program, who were present to learn about state governance and its impact on public health. Additionally, a group of 55 students from the Wayne State Center for Urban Studies, celebrating their 30th year, attended the meeting, showcasing the engagement of young people in civic matters.

As the meeting progressed, the clerk confirmed a quorum was present, and members were reminded to adhere to procedural rules. The session then moved on to legislative business, with the reading of House Bill 5276, marking a step forward in the legislative agenda.
